Title: The Moon Is a Meadow Title Record # 1386431
Author: Charles de Lint
Date: 1980-00-00
Type: SHORTFICTION
Length: short story
Language: English
Note: An experimental move away from the Cerin & Meran stories about an earth-mage and his winged-folk friend and their friend Gurgi, a cat named by CdL in homage to the feline character from Lloyd Alexander. There'd be another cat named Gurgi in The Three Plushketeers Meet Santy Claus, but he's a different kitty.
